🚀 Concept Strength
What is this book really about beneath the surface — and how effectively does the core idea support the emotional and thematic weight of the story?
At its core, the concept explores connection in the face of instability—how relationships form and endure when the world itself is uncertain. This elevates the emotional stakes beyond typical romance frameworks.
The contrast between external chaos and internal intimacy creates a compelling tension, reinforcing themes of vulnerability, survival, and human connection.
Net Effect: Strong, differentiated concept that enhances emotional engagement.
🟦 Narrative Execution
How the story is told — including pacing, structure, voice, scene construction, and emotional follow-through — and how those choices shape the reading experience.
The story balances relationship development with situational tension, allowing both elements to progress in tandem. Emotional beats are given space to develop, while the setting adds consistent underlying pressure.
At times, the dual focus may slightly dilute pacing, but it ultimately strengthens the overall experience.
Net Effect: Balanced execution with effective emotional layering.
